The climate in Tirupati is tropical, with hot summers and mild winters. The monsoon season brings substantial rainfall, transforming the landscape into a lush, verdant paradise. This weather pattern supports a rich variety of flora and fauna in the surrounding areas, contributing to the city's serene beauty.
Tirupati Airport, located approximately 15 kilometers from the city center, serves as the primary gateway for visitors. Transportation options from the airport to the city and the temple include taxis, buses, and rental car services, offering convenient access for travelers. Additionally, many hotels and travel agencies offer shuttle services, ensuring a smooth transition from arrival to pilgrimage or exploration.
The cuisine of Tirupati is predominantly vegetarian, reflecting the city's strong religious traditions. Signature dishes include sweet pongal, a delicious rice and lentil preparation, and tamarind rice, known for its tangy flavor. Laddu, a sweet offered as prasad (a religious offering) at the Venkateswara Temple, is famous among visitors and locals alike. Sampling these local delights provides a taste of Tirupati's rich culinary and cultural heritage.
Tirupati offers more than just spiritual experiences. The city is surrounded by natural parks and reserves, including the Sri Venkateswara National Park and the Sri Venkateswara Zoological Park, which are home to a wide range of wildlife and offer opportunities for hiking and exploration. The Chandragiri Fort, located nearby, offers a glimpse into the region's rich history with its majestic palaces and temples.
The TTD Gardens are another must-visit spot, providing a peaceful retreat with its well-maintained gardens, waterfalls, and ponds, offering a serene environment for relaxation and contemplation. For those interested in art and culture, the Sri Venkateswara Museum showcases traditional Hindu religion, culture, and art through a collection of artifacts, sculptures, and photographs.
